(19)The first modern digital computers were developed in the 1940s for military purposes that arose during World War Ⅱ. These computers filled entire rooms, and with rates of a few thousand calculations per second, they took hours to perform complex mathematical operations. In the 1970s, the first personal computers were sold. Fitting on a desktop, they are exponentially faster and more powerful than the computers that had once filled large room. (20)They were also affordable to individual consumers, which made it possible for many people to use them for personal, business and academic needs. By the mid-1990s, laptop computers able of millions of calculations per second had been developed. Currently, nearly half of the American homes have a personal computer, and businesses have come to rely on computers for nearly every function.
Now that computers are small, powerful, cheap, and affect every part of our lives, (21)the next step will be the formation of a network connecting all of these computers to each other. On this network, which some people are calling the information highway, great changes take place every day. The changes to society will be as revolutionary as those of the Industrial Age and the Renaissance. Not only will people shop and conduct business through their computers, but they will also engage with every type of human activity, from reading to simply hanging with friends. Computer networks will bring many benefits in the areas of business, education, and social interaction, producing widespread sharing of knowledge, wealth and the worldwide cultural renewal.
